Burmese Python Characteristics
Common and Scientific Name of Species:
The Burmese Python is commonly known as the Python Molurus Bivittatus (Reed).
Physical Characteristics:
Burmese python s grow rapidly, are excellent tree climbers when young, and are known as one of the
largest snakes on Earth. They are also excellent swimmers, and can stay submerged for up to 30
minutes before surfacing for air (National Geographic). On average, they can reach up to lengths of 23
feet, and a weight of 200 pounds; they also have a large diameter. Average life span in the wild: 20 to
25 years (National Geographic)
Original habitat and Current Location:
The Burmese python is native to Southeast Asia and is established in natural areas in southern Florida
such as Everglades National Park (ENP) (Snow et al. 2007a) (Frank J. Mazzotti). The only breeding
populations of Burmese pythons in the U.S. are found in the Everglades National Park and Big
Cypress National Preserve in extreme southern Florida [2], [5] (Pyron).

Copper And Zinc Reaction Lab Report
In retrospect, the practical was very easy to follow and achieved the desired results. In order to
quantify the amount of electricity generated through the spontaneous redox reaction, a multimeter was
used to measure the follow of electricity between the Copper and the anode. This gave us an increased
reliability and accuracy than using an analogue voltmeter. When it was calculated, the reaction
between the Copper and Magnesium in theory had a potential difference of 2.58v. The Copper and
Zinc reaction was also calculated to have the expected potential difference of 1.1v whilst the Copper
and Lead had 0.7v. When looking at the half equations of the various reactions, the electron transfer
direction can be gathered. The place of oxidation is the side which loses electrons and the place of
reduction, which gains them. Therefore, it can be determined that the electron flow direction is from
the anodes [ which are Zinc, Magnesium, and Lead], the oxidization agents, to the Copper cathode, the
reduction agent. ... Show more content on Helpwriting.net ...

Major Mariano Valencia ( Mexico )
Major Mariano Valencia (México).
MODERN WARFARE. To secure peace is to prepare for war said Carl Von Clausewitz. This means if
a nation is well armed, other nations will be wary of attacking it and hence peace will be preserved.
Many governments do not like to be engaged in warfare or receive their soldiers in a black bag. Many
families would prefer loved ones alive and not dead after a war. Even so, all countries in the world
take actions to prepare their military forces to be ready in case they are needed. In recent wars, the use
of technology has been one of the most important means to obtain the advantage over the enemy.
Therefore, electronic warfare, as part of modern warfare, has become not only a concept but an
effective tool to reinforce combatant soldiers on the ground. The control of the electromagnetic
spectrum has now a significant role in military forces having an advantage over the enemy. Electronic
attack, electronic protection and electronic warfare support are elements of electronic warfare.
An electronic attack is the employment of energy to localize, interfere and destroy enemy assets,
Department of the Army (2009). New weapons usually demand the use of a small segment of the
electromagnetic spectrum, that is called the frequency at which every weapon works. If the frequency
of a particular weapon (radar, radios, air defense batteries, etc.) is localized, then that particular
weapon can be intercepted and destroyed. The more enemy weapons

McPherson and Hearn on Abraham Lincoln Essay
The presidency of Abraham Lincoln came during a highly radical and chaotic period of American
history. For historians such as James McPherson, they see Lincoln as the greatest leader in American
history. For McPherson, Lincoln succeeded in combining military pragmatism with the political
ideologies of the North, as well as Lincoln s own idealism, thus assuring Northern victory. However,
not all historians agree that Lincoln was a masterful tactician. Chester Hearn, believes that although
Abraham Lincoln was one of America s most venerable statesmen, his presidency was marked by
flaws and a general misunderstanding of how war is waged. McPherson s Tried by War and Hearn s
Lincoln, The Cabinet and the Generals, make the argument for each of ... Show more content on
Helpwriting.net ...
Although Hearn does not entirely refute the commonly view of Lincoln as a brilliant tactician and
morally inspired leader, he also provides many examples of Lincoln s failures. Many of the policies,
which McPherson celebrates, Hearn depicts as misguided and desperate.
Although James McPherson presents Lincoln as having numerous qualities that defined him as a
brilliant leader, he wastes no time in revealing what he believes to be Lincoln s greatest strength. In
his Introduction, McPherson states regarding Lincoln s political leadership: In a civil war whose
origins lay in a political conflict over the future of slavery and a political decision by certain states to
secede, policy could never be separated from national strategy.... And neither policy nor national
strategy could be separated from military strategy (McPherson, p.6). Lincoln could not approach the
war from a purely martial standpoint instead, he needed to focus on the issues that caused it. For the
catalyst of the war was also the tool for its solution; a war started by differing ideologies could only be
resolved through the military application of ideology. This non objective approach to the waging of
the war almost resembles the inspired approach McPherson brings to his examination of Lincoln
himself.
For Hearn, Lincoln s true level of tactical skill is hard to discern due to the legendary status that
history has given him. In response to this confusion, Hearn
